An open API service indexing awesome lists of open source software.

https://github.com/atharibrahim/ebook-e-commerce-reading-app

Modern E-Book Ecommerce Earning App, by using flutter and clean architecture with clean code.
https://github.com/atharibrahim/ebook-e-commerce-reading-app

atharibrahimkhalid dart earning ecommerce flutter template template-project ui-kit

Last synced: 23 days ago
JSON representation

Modern E-Book Ecommerce Earning App, by using flutter and clean architecture with clean code.

Awesome Lists containing this project

README

        

# 📚 EBook E-Commerce & Earning App / UI-Kit

I am back with my latest leaning and experiences.

Welcome! I'm excited to share my latest learning experience: an **EBook E-Commerce Application** built with Flutter and Dart. This app allows users to browse, purchase, and earn coins through ebook interactions, combining e-commerce functionality with user engagement rewards.

---

## 🚀 Features

- 🛍 **E-commerce for Ebooks**: Browse and purchase a variety of ebooks.
- 🎯 **Coin Earning System**: Earn coins based on reading progress and other interactions.
- 💼 **User Account Management**: Sign up, log in, and manage your library of purchased ebooks.
- 🎨 **Beautiful UI**: Modern and clean design using Flutter's powerful widgets.
- 📱 **Fully Responsive**: Works across devices with responsive layouts.

---

## 📸 Screenshots

| ![Splash Screen](ScreenShots/Screenshot%202024-10-21%20065848.png) |
|:---:|
| ![Splash Screen](ScreenShots/Screenshot%202024-10-21%20061031.png) |
|:---:|
| ![Splash Screen](ScreenShots/Screenshot%202024-10-21%20063215.png) |
|:---:|
| ![Splash Screen](ScreenShots/Screenshot%202024-10-21%20063612.png) |
|:---:|
| ![Splash Screen](ScreenShots/Screenshot%202024-10-21%20063716.png) |
|:---:|
| ![Splash Screen](ScreenShots/Screenshot%202024-10-21%20072026.png) |
|:---:|

---

## 💻 Getting Started

To get started with this project:

1. **Clone the repository**:
```bash
git clone https://github.com/AtharIbrahim/EBook-E-Commerce-Reading-App.git
cd e_book_ecommerce

2. **Install dependencies**:
```bash
flutter pub get

3. **Run the app**:
```bash
flutter run

If the project becomes outdated, then:

1. **Make new project in your system**.
```bash
flutter create new_project

2. **Then see my dependencies and google it to get new versions**.
```bash
dependencies --version

3. **After adding new versions then run project**.
```bash
flutter run

4. **After running app then copy my UI code in your project**.

## 👤 Author

- **Name**: Athar Ibrahim Khalid
- **GitHub**: [https://github.com/AtharIbrahim/](https://github.com/AtharIbrahim/)
- **LinkedIn**: [https://www.linkedin.com/in/athar-ibrahim-khalid-0715172a2/](https://www.linkedin.com/in/athar-ibrahim-khalid-0715172a2/)
- **Website**: [Athar Ibrahim Khalid](https://atharibrahimkhalid.netlify.app/)

## 📝 License

This project is licensed under the MIT License. See the [LICENSE](LICENSE.txt) file for details.